Transaction 667408778fd959bc9ce8dcff354ddd5ec36d677c86d0fbf838d4688dfc17caa3
1 Input
1 Output
-
667408778fd959bc9ce8dcff354ddd5ec36d677c86d0fbf838d4688dfc17caa3:0
- value
- 8365
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 851ff0c61f834cc8c249d86b7ac25a20f38221be O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D8u8nEaYcFDtXRspkrmG9uZNXvLh21M95